    Re: Rocket Launcher for fighting chair build

    First coat of primer on it. I was using Brightsides 1 part paint for the final paint, so I used their recommended primer, I believe it was called Pre-Kote. I waited and sanded between coats as per the mfg recommendations.



    Believe this was the second coat of primer, which was mixed half/half with the final paint (as per mfg recommendations)



    First coat of paint


    Final product (missing mounting hardware in the tray, wanted to get better looking bolts)

    Re: Rocket Launcher for fighting chair build

    Just wanted to again update this thread. The rocket launcher has been through about 4 multi-day trips and has definitely proven it's worth. The only real complaint is that if bumped hard enough it will spin on the pedestal, pretty much no matter how tight you cranked the tensioner it just wasn't robust enough.

    Phase II of this project is to add a fighting chair into the mix. The goal is to make the rocket launcher fairly easily removable so when we do tuna only trips with a large group we can pull the chair off and just go with the rocket launcher.

    This is my comp up of the arrangement before sending everything off to the welder to build the appropriate brackets.

    Please excuse the dirtyness of the chair, been sitting in the garage for a year.

    After all the brackets are back, installed and used a few trips, this winter I plan on pulling off all the chair hardware and sending out to be re-chromed.
